Extreme Heat and Scoville Shockers
Chile-Infused Firewater
Bars create intense shooters by soaking habanero or carolinas reaper slices in high-proof alcohol. The result is a drink that delivers an immediate burning sensation followed by a sweet fruity aftertaste. Proper handling and small portions are essential to avoid overwhelming guests.
Pepper and Citrus Assault
Ghost pepper martinis combine vodka, absinthe, and fresh pepper puree. This cocktail attacks with heat and then refreshes with citrus notes, making it a favorite among challenge seekers. Always label these clearly and warn guests before serving.

Visual Spectacle and Theater
Glowing and Smoking Effects
Some craziest drinks use edible smoke or UV-reactive ingredients to create an otherworldly appearance. Dry ice adds rolling fog without changing flavor, while tonic water under black light produces an eerie glow. Theatrical presentation enhances the experience without increasing danger.
Over-the-Edge Garnishes
Edible flowers, elaborate fruit carving, and oversized garnishes signal that a drink is meant to impress. These elements often mask aggressive flavors and give drinkers a moment to prepare for impact. Presentation plays a key role in managing expectations.

What should I do if a drink is too spicy to handle?
Milk, yogurt, or fatty foods help neutralize capsaicin heat better than water. Alert staff immediately if a drink becomes overwhelming so they can provide assistance or adjust the serving style.
